Singing Pumpkin Guts

We decided that our haunt for 2004 will be the year of the talking and singing creatures. Yes, we have had talking and singing creatures in the past. But this year we want to have a large number of creatures, singing elaborate songs in multiple parts.

In order to make our lives easier, we have decided to design and build a standard mechanism that could be placed into any prop to make it talk and sing.

Overview

This is our design for universal equipment intended to make anything sing or talk. Since we intend to use a number of these to make pumpkins sing and talk in 2004, we're calling this project "Singing Pumpkin Guts".

This project hooks up to power and sound via Talking Points, our standard for talking props. If you don't care to adopt Talking Points, you can still use this circuit; just feed power and audio signals in at the right places.

Schematic

This is the schematic for universal equipment intended to make anything sing or talk.

WARNING: This is a very early draft of the schematic, and doesn't work properly. It's just here to give you an idea as to the approximate complexity of the circuit. We have debugged a prototype and are working on a new revision to be posted once we are confident we are done with it. The audio amplifier (red box) is particularly cheesie, and might be removed entirely. The power supply conditioning is also debatable.
